Fixed: multi-column sorts in the Quillview report builder previously used an unstable sort, so rows with identical primary keys could reorder between runs. This caused apparent "flickering" in scheduled exports that customers flagged as data drift. Sorting is now stable across all export formats, and existing saved reports will produce identical row order on every run. Support should close related tickets as resolved and ask customers to re-run affected exports once. Questions about edge cases should go to the engineer below.

signatory, yahog-badug: Quenix Ulaael

Q: How do I restore admin roles on the Greywall wiki if all admins are locked out?
A: Role-based access in Greywall is enforced by the Keystone plugin. If every admin account is inaccessible, use the maintenance shell on the wiki host and run the role-restore command. It will prompt for the recovery passphrase, given below.

unlock words, kahag-yageg: zorwyn-ulaath

### Key Ceremony Checklist — Item 7: Loyalty Ledger Signing Key

Quick one for the weekly sync: before we rotate the signing key for the Emberpoint loyalty-points ledger, confirm both custodians (this round it's Varla and Tomsen) are on the bridge and the ledger is paused in Driftway. Double-check the checkpoint hash matches what's pinned in the ceremony doc — if it doesn't, stop and escalate. Once verified, the custodian reads out the recovery passphrase, which is recorded directly below this line.

vault phrase of yaguf-hahaf = druath-holix

Quarterly Planning Note — Meridane Product Line Pricing

Heads of department: we propose holding the Meridane base tier flat while raising the premium tier by four percent, reflecting added analytics features. Competitive analysis from the Dunmore region supports this. Please validate assumptions with your teams before the planning session. The confidential rationale is appended below.

internal memo for tagef-hadup: Gross margin on Ulaath came in at 15 percent against a plan of 5 percent. Only 7 of the 120 pilot accounts renewed Ulaath, so a churn review is set for October 15.